Evening view of the Uspensky Cathedral in Helsinki, Finland. spenski Cathedral is an Eastern Orthodox cathedral in Helsinki, Finland, dedicated to the Dormition of the Theotokos (the Virgin Mary). Its name comes from the Old Church Slavonic word uspenie, which denotes the Dormition. Designed by the Russian architect Alexey Gornostaev (1808ââ¬â1862), the cathedral was built after his death in 1862ââ¬â1868.
